Types of Childcare Alternatives
There are several kinds of childcare possibilities, each catering to various age brackets and schedules. Some of the most common forms of childcare choices include:
- Daycare facilities: Daycare facilities are services that offer take care of kiddies of varied centuries, usually from infancy to preschool. These facilities are licensed and controlled by the condition, ensuring that they satisfy specific standards for security, cleanliness, and staff qualifications. Daycare centers provide structured activities, meals, and supervision for children in friends environment.
- Family childcare Homes: Family childcare domiciles are tiny, home-based child care facilities run by one caregiver or a small selection of caregivers. These providers offer a more personalized and family-like environment for children, with fewer young ones in treatment compared to daycare facilities. Family child care domiciles may offer versatile hours and prices, making them a well known choice for moms and dads who need more personalized take care of the youngster.
- Preschools: Preschools are educational establishments that offer very early youth training for the kids usually between the ages of 2 to five years old. These programs give attention to planning kids for kindergarten by presenting all of them to standard scholastic concepts, social skills, and psychological development. Preschools usually operate on a school-year schedule and offer part-time or full time alternatives for moms and dads.
- Before and After School Programs: pre and post school programs are made to provide take care of school-aged kiddies during hours before and after the regular college time. These programs provide a variety of activities, research assistance, and direction for kids while moms and dads have reached work. Before and after college programs are usually offered by schools, community centers, or personal businesses.
- Nanny or Au set: Nannies and au pairs tend to be people who provide in-home child care services for people. Nannies are often experienced professionals who offer full time care for kids into the family members' house, while au pairs tend to be youngsters from foreign nations who reside with the family members and provide cultural trade with childcare. Nannies and au sets provide personalized attention and flexibility in scheduling for moms and dads.
Factors to Consider Whenever Choosing Childcare
When choosing childcare near you, it's important to start thinking about a number of facets to ensure you discover a quality and appropriate choice for your son or daughter. A number of the key factors to take into account consist of:
- Licensing and Accreditation: It is essential to select a licensed and accredited child care provider, since this means that the facility satisfies certain requirements for protection, hygiene, staff skills, and program quality. Certification and certification indicate that provider has withstood a rigorous evaluation procedure and it is invested in keeping large standards of care.
- Workforce Qualifications and Training: The skills and instruction associated with staff in the childcare facility are crucial in supplying quality take care of children. Seek out providers with trained and skilled caregivers, and staff who are certified in CPR and medical. Staff-to-child ratios are also crucial, because they determine the degree of attention and guidance that each and every child receives.
- Curriculum and system Activities: think about the curriculum and program tasks made available from the child attention provider, as they perform an important role in the development and understanding of one's kid. Seek out programs offering age-appropriate activities, educational possibilities, and opportunities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um that features play, art, songs, and outdoor time can donate to your son or daughter's overall development.
- Health and Safety Policies: Ensure that the kid treatment provider has actually rigid safety and health guidelines set up to safeguard the well being of kid. Seek facilities that follow proper health practices, have safe entry and exit procedures, and continue maintaining a clean and child-friendly environment. Enquire about crisis procedures, illness guidelines, and exactly how the provider handles accidents or incidents.
- Parent Involvement and correspondence: Pick a kid attention supplier that motivates mother or father participation and keeps available interaction with people. Look for providers that offer opportunities for moms and dads to be involved in tasks, occasions, and meetings, in addition to regular revisions on the child's development and well-being. A powerful cooperation between parents and caregivers can lead to an optimistic and supportive childcare experience.
Finding Child Care In Your Area
Now that you have actually considered the aspects to look for in a child care supplier, it's time to start the search for quality childcare in your area. Check out ideas and sources to help you find a very good selection for your son or daughter:
- Ask for suggestions: begin by asking for recommendations from family members, friends, next-door neighbors, and coworkers who have kiddies in childcare. Individual recommendations are a valuable source of details about quality childcare providers in your area. Inquire about their experiences, whatever they fancy concerning the provider, and any problems they might have.
- Analysis on the web: Use online resources including childcare directories, parenting internet sites, and social networking groups to research child care providers locally. Try to find providers with positive reviews, high reviews, and detailed information on their programs and solutions. Many providers have internet sites or social media marketing pages where you could find out more about their particular facilities and staff.
- Visit Child Care Centers: Schedule visits to prospective child care centers to journey the services, meet with the staff, and take notice of the program for action. Pay attention to the cleanliness, security precautions, and total atmosphere for the center. Inquire concerning the curriculum, staff skills, everyday routines, and guidelines to have a sense of how the center operates.
- Interview Caregivers: When meeting with potential caregivers, enquire about their experience, training, and approach to child care. Inquire about their particular viewpoint on control, communication with parents, and just how they manage emergencies or difficult behaviors. Trust your instincts and choose caregivers that are warm, mindful, and tuned in to your kid's requirements.
- Always check recommendations: demand recommendations from child care supplier and contact them to check out their experiences utilizing the provider. Inquire about the standard of treatment, interaction with moms and dads, staff communications, and any concerns they might have experienced. Sources can offer important ideas into the supplier's reputation and background.
- Think about price and efficiency: look at the cost of childcare and just how it fits into the budget, along with the capability of the location and hours of operation. Compare prices, costs, and payment choices among various providers to find the best value for your needs. Give consideration to elements including transportation, proximity to your house or work, and mobility in scheduling.
